Charmaine's Revelation

Probably the biggest cliffhanger of the Season 4 finale is Charmaine's surprise confession that her twins are not Jack's, made in a moment of weakness caused by her breakup with Todd. While the news gives Jack a measure of freedom, Charmaine will most likely remain in his life in Season 5. And the mystery of the real father is one of the most intriguing right now.

Jack and Mel's Relationship

Virgin River's main relationship took a delightful turn in Season 4 when Mel's baby turned out to be Jack's. The discovery was caused by a disturbing story involving the mother of Mel's late husband claiming custody of the embryos. But thankfully, the gods of Virgin River were kind enough to put everything and everyone in their proper place.

Not only that, but Jack asked Mel to marry him and she said yes, so we are probably in for a beautiful, heartwarming wedding.

Doc's Practice

Doc was seemingly left without help at the end of Season 4, as both of his employees, Mel and Dr. Cameron, decided to quit. The reason was that the new doctor fell for the protagonist and tried to interfere in her relationship with Jack. This created an atmosphere in the clinic that neither could tolerate, so both handed in their resignations. Doc will have to resolve the situation in Season 5.

Denny's Illness

To make matters worse for Doc, his newfound grandson turned out to be terminally ill with Huntington's disease. While Doc doesn't yet know about Denny's condition, it's clear that the boy came to Virgin River to spend his final moments with his remaining family. And that will likely be the focus of Season 5.

Hope's Health Problems

Denny is not the only sick person in the house. Throughout Season 4, Hope was having problems with memory and motor functions, as she was struggling to recover from the brain injury she suffered in the car accident. On the bright side, her relationship with Doc became stronger than ever and she even found an unlikely friendship with Muriel.

Hopefully, in Season 5, Hope will make a full recovery and help Doc through the hardships that lie ahead.

Brie's Ex

Jack's sister had a huge character development in Season 4 when viewers and her new love interest, Brady, learned about the sexual assault Brie suffered at the hands of her ex, Don.

In the Season 4 finale, Don came to Brie's house to demand that she keep quiet about the assault. This angered Brie and she decided to press charges against Don, which has set up a huge and compelling arc for Season 5.

Preacher's Troubles

Another major Season 4 cliffhanger is the fate of Vince, the twin brother of Paige's abusive ex-husband Wes, whom she accidentally killed in Season 2. Vince came to Virgin River looking for Paige and kidnapped her son Christopher.

In a dramatic twist, Preacher knocked out Vince when he threatened Paige, presumably killing him. There's no doubt that this will have an impact on Preacher's arc and his new relationship with Julia.

Ricky's Exit and Lizzie

Fans loved the young couple, but unfortunately, their relationship ended in Season 4 after Ricky betrayed Lizzie's trust by enlisting in the Marines without telling her. Ricky left Virgin River for at least one season in a heart-wrenching farewell scene, and now Lizzie seems to be more interested in Denny.

Tara and Chloe's Story

Lilly passed away in Season 3, but the storylines resulting from her death are still affecting other characters. Hope is having a hard time coming to terms with her friend's death, and Tara is struggling with being a parent to her baby sister, Chloe.

There's no doubt that Tara and Chloe's story will continue into Season 5, probably with some unexpected developments.

Melissa's Threat

Probably the biggest surprise of Season 4 was that Melissa turned out to be a real drug kingpin of Virgin River. What's more, she was revealed to be Nick's sister, which complicates things for the lead couple.

Nick has invested in Jack's new business, and there seems to be no way Melissa won't try to launder her dirty money through it.
